A Look at the Blumenthal Venues

Opening its doors in November 1992, the Blumenthal organization actually owns and operates four theaters on two different sites. This means there's quite a bit of space dedicated to bringing various performances to life. The Belk Theater is one of these four theaters, physically part of the Blumenthal Performing Arts Center, and it's a really impressive space, honestly.

Alongside the Belk Theater, you’ll find the Booth Playhouse and the Stage Door Theater, all under the same roof, more or less. These venues, you know, each offer a slightly different atmosphere and are perfect for various types of productions. Then, there are a further two theaters that the Blumenthal manages, which just shows how much performing arts they bring to the area. It’s quite a collection of spaces, really, all dedicated to the arts.

Each of these venues has its own charm and purpose, providing the right setting for everything from grand Broadway productions to more intimate theatrical experiences. The Heart of Entertainment: What You'll See

The Blumenthal, you know, consistently brings the very best of Broadway to Charlotte. This means you can catch those big, exciting touring theatrical and musical acts right here, without having to travel far. It's a huge draw for people who love the magic of live theater, and it really adds to the cultural fabric of the city. You get to experience those famous shows, which is pretty special.

But it's not just about the big touring shows, though those are definitely a highlight. The center is also home to a pretty impressive number of resident companies, thirteen of them, in fact. This includes groups like the Charlotte Symphony Orchestra and North Carolina Dance. Having these resident companies means there's always a steady stream of local talent and high-quality performances, adding a lot of depth to the offerings. It's a really good mix of local and national acts, which is quite appealing.

More Than Just Shows: Community and Education

The Blumenthal is more than just a place to see shows; it's deeply involved in the community, especially through its educational and mentorship programs. Take the Blumey Awards, for example. These awards celebrate high school musical theater talent in the region, and they've actually seen eight Blumey Awards alums go on to do amazing things. It just proves you don’t always have to win to go far, which is a really inspiring message for young artists. It’s pretty cool to see that kind of support for local talent.

They also have programs like Broadway Bridges, which helps connect students with the world of professional theater. Then there's the Junior Theater Celebration Charlotte, which gets younger kids involved in theater. These initiatives, like the Theater Pathways mentorship and the Arts Educator Network, show a real commitment to nurturing the next generation of performers and arts lovers. It's a very important part of what they do, really, building up the arts community from the ground up.

The Blumenthal L.E.A.P program is another way they support learning and growth through the arts. These efforts create opportunities for people of all ages to engage with and learn from the performing arts, going beyond just being an audience member.
